Unlike HD texture packs that simply upscale the original low-resolution images using AI (often resulting in a smeared, oil-painting effect), the New GoldenEye Texture Pack is a hybrid pack. It uses AI upscaling as a base but then applies manual hand-painting and source photography to correct anomalies. New Goldeneye Texture Pack
